Problem

Existing motor driving systems require complex identification information management for multiple fan motors, leading to increased manufacturing difficulty and maintenance load, as well as processing overhead due to unnecessary communication with non-target devices.

Innovation Solution

A motor driving system with a controller and switch unit that enables or disables communication lines to specific motor driving control devices, allowing efficient operation without identification information, using a demultiplexer configuration to reduce circuit complexity and wiring.

If ID information is written in each motor driving control device and included in instruction information, then each motor driving control device can determine whether the instruction is addressed to itself and perform different control, but the manufacturing difficulty increases and maintenance load increases

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vemotor control differentiationVSAvoidmanufacturing difficulty
Core Design Contradiction:
Ease of operationVSEase of manufacture

Solution Approach 1:

The patent segments the communication process into two distinct phases: a communication enablement phase where the switch unit activates the communication line for a specific motor driving control device, and a communication execution phase where instruction information is transmitted. This segmentation eliminates the need for ID information in instruction data, as the switch unit's activation pattern inherently identifies the target device, thereby simplifying manufacturing while maintaining the ability to differentiate control instructions.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The switch unit serves as an intermediary component between the control device and multiple motor driving control devices. It mediates the communication by selectively enabling communication lines based on which motor driving control device should receive instructions. This intermediary mechanism replaces the need for embedded ID information, as the switch unit's selective activation inherently addresses instructions to the correct target device.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#24Intermediary (Mediator)

3Productivity

If communication lines are always enabled for all motor driving control devices, then all devices can receive instructions, but processing overhead increases due to unnecessary communication with non-target devices

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vecommunication efficiencyVSAvoidprocessing overhead
Core Design Contradiction:
ProductivityVSLoss of time

Solution Approach 1:

The patent segments the communication process into two distinct phases: a communication enablement phase where the switch unit activates the communication line for a specific motor driving control device, and a communication execution phase where instruction information is transmitted. This segmentation eliminates the need for ID information in instruction data, as the switch unit's activation pattern inherently identifies the target device, thereby simplifying manufacturing while maintaining the ability to differentiate control instructions.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The switch unit operates periodically to enable communication lines for different motor driving control devices in sequence. Each motor driving control device receives communication enablement at specific time intervals, allowing the system to efficiently manage multiple devices without continuous communication overhead. This periodic activation pattern ensures that only the intended target device processes instructions at any given time.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#19Periodic action

Data Source

PatentUS10749452B2Motor driving system, motor driving control device, and non-transitory computer readable medium for motor driving control device
Publication Date: 2020.08.18 MINEBEAMITSUMI INC

A motor driving system has a first motor, a first motor driving control device for driving the first motor, a second motor, a second motor driving control device for driving the second motor, a controller performing communication with the first motor driving control device and the second motor driving control device, a first communication line for connecting a common terminal of the controller and the first motor driving control device; a second communication line for connecting the common terminal and the second motor driving control device, and a switch unit capable of switching each of the first and second communication lines between an enable state in which communication is possible by the communication line and an disable state in which communication is impossible under control of the controller. The controller controls the switch unit to set either the first or the second communication line to the enable state.
